Kinds Of Cheap Fireplaces in the UK
When looking for economical fireplace options, homeowners can choose from a range of types. Here’s a breakdown of some of the most popular and inexpensive choices:
Type of Fireplace
Description
Typical Price RangeElectric Fireplaces
Plug-in units that supply heat without the requirement for a chimney. Fireplaces Near Me include reasonable flame effects and are highly portable.
₤ 100 – ₤ 600Gas Fireplaces
Using gas or LPG, these fireplaces offer efficient heating and can be managed easily. They need an appropriate installation however can be more budget friendly in the long run.
₤ 300 – ₤ 1,200Wood-Burning Stoves
A more traditional choice, these ranges burn logs or pellets, offering a classic aesthetic and cozy warmth. Costs can vary significantly depending upon the design and setup requirements.
₤ 400 – ₤ 2,000Bioethanol Fireplaces
Environment-friendly systems that burn bioethanol fuel, producing no smoke or ash. Perfect for indoor spaces and frequently portable.
₤ 150 – ₤ 800Portable Fire Pits
Perfect for both indoor and outdoor use, these fire pits can create a cozy atmosphere and are generally affordable options for outdoor heating.
₤ 50 – ₤ 300Advantages of Each Option

Elements to Consider When Buying Cheap Fireplaces
When choosing an economical fireplace, property owners need to take into account several factors to guarantee they make a sensible financial investment in both quality and practicality.
1. Room Size
Make sure that the fireplace’s heat output is suitable for the room size it is meant to heat. Bigger spaces might require more powerful systems or numerous sources of heat.
2. Setup Costs
Check if there are extra installation expenses related to particular types, specifically with gas and wood-burning options.
3. Fuel Type
Consider the cost and accessibility of the fuel types (electrical energy, gas, wood, or bioethanol) in addition to any restrictions in smoke or emissions.
4. Looks
Pick a style that matches the home’s interior design. Fireplaces can be a centerpiece of a room and need to line up with the general decor.
5. Upkeep
Various fireplaces require varying levels of maintenance; for example, wood-burning stoves need routine cleaning of flues and chimneys, while electric units do not.
6. Security Features
Particularly in homes with children or animals, guaranteeing that the fireplace has sufficient precaution is necessary.
Upkeep Tips for Your Fireplace
To ensure longevity and ideal performance, routine upkeep is crucial. Here are some vital tips:
Electric Fireplaces:
Regularly tidy the outside and check the power cable for wear.
Gas Fireplaces:
Schedule yearly examinations to ensure proper venting and gas line security.
Wood-Burning Stoves:
Have the chimney swept a minimum of when a year to prevent chimney fires.
Bioethanol Fireplaces:
Clean the burner regularly and utilize only recommended bioethanol fuel.
Portable Fire Pits:
Store inside your home when not in usage to prevent weather damage.
